1. Problem/Opportunity ❓
The Problem:
People are obsessed with routines. We watch morning routine videos, read about the habits of successful people, and endlessly tweak our own schedules in the hope of unlocking peak performance.
But in the realm of optimization, no one takes routines more seriously than biohackers and longevity athletes. These individuals meticulously design their days to maximize health, extend lifespan, and push the boundaries of human potential.
Think about Bryan Johnson, who spends millions optimizing every aspect of his biology, or people like David Sinclair and Peter Attia, who are constantly testing and refining protocols based on the latest longevity science.
Yet, despite the public fascination with their routines, there isn’t a centralized, well-organized resource that tracks and updates what these biohackers are doing in real-time.
The Opportunity:
A website that tracks the daily routines, supplement stacks, and biomarkers of leading biohackers and longevity experts.
Something like Routines.club (which made $200K in 6 months) but hyper-focused on longevity and biohacking—an industry expected to reach $30B+ in the coming years.
2. Solution ✅
The Idea:
A dedicated website that curates and regularly updates the routines, habits, and protocols of the most well-known longevity athletes, giving people a single source of truth to learn from and emulate.
How It Works:
-
Curate a List of the Best-Known Longevity Experts
- Bryan Johnson, Peter Attia, David Sinclair, Andrew Huberman, Rhonda Patrick, etc.
-
Create Dedicated Pages for Each Expert
- Detail their current routines, supplement stacks, exercise regimens, and sleep habits.
- Update changes as they tweak protocols (which they do frequently!).
- If they share biomarkers (like Bryan Johnson’s Blueprint does), include those too.
-
Monetize via Affiliate Links
- Link directly to supplements, wearables, biohacking tools, and health services used by these experts.
- Example: Bryan Johnson uses Tally Health supplements, WHOOP for tracking, and Oura for sleep monitoring—all of which have strong affiliate programs.
-
Distribute Content to Drive Traffic
- Create Twitter/X threads, blog posts, and short-form videos summarizing these routines.
- Every post links back to the website, driving traffic and affiliate clicks.
